Before working out or after, many people search for some form of protein to energize them. A few options include protein shakes, chicken or other lean meat with vegetables, or protein bars. But as far as the last one on the list goes -- what if it was possible to enjoy the taste of your favorite candy bar in a protein bar? Now you can, as ONE Brands has collaborated with Hershey's to make this dream a reality with two unique flavors.

The partnership features Hershey's Cookies 'n' Creme and Reese's Peanut Butter flavors, each containing 18 grams of protein and 3 grams of sugar.

"Many peanut butter flavored protein bars exist in the world, but only ONE Brands can do it with real ingredients of Reese's peanut butter," said Bo Jones, ONE Brands brand manager via a press release provided to Guilty Eats.

If peanut butter isn't your thing, there is also the Cookies 'n' Creme one mentioned above. Like the Reese's bar, it offers the iconic taste that Hershey fans across the nation will remember with one bite. And it doesn't come with the guilt that occurs when buying a sugary chocolate bar at your local Walgreens or wherever you may purchase candy.

That said, the new collab helps those with a sweet tooth to find a new alternative. Instead of going straight to the shelf to grab a candy bar after a workout -- a protein bar inspired by the candy can replace energy while providing the taste you love.
